Transaction 4393ba969bbf3088859ac426e192f22443b55048b90234e539b16fd6c81a0078

1 Input
2 Outputs
  • 4393ba969bbf3088859ac426e192f22443b55048b90234e539b16fd6c81a0078:0
  • value  1000000
    address  34Pmtyc6wQirtN2zNVYEZtTPG8kEATQqaw
  • 4393ba969bbf3088859ac426e192f22443b55048b90234e539b16fd6c81a0078:1
  • value  1064474
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N